Development of Compact and High Efficiency 2 Layer-Blower Fan for HVAC
車両空調用小型高性能内外気2 層送風機の開発
The purpose of this research is to develop visualization techniques for the rotating fan and achieve high performance with the two-layered-HVAC (Heating, Ventilation, and Air-conditioning). Three techniques helped to obtain flow visualization images more accurately. First, it was to capture stationary images of a rotating fan by applying image-processing techniques. Secondly, it was to always irradiate the same flow between the blades with laser. Thirdly, passing through micron-sized mist tracers of which diameters determine the traceability of sedimentation velocity, centrifugal force, etc., effectively visualizes the flow. As a result, better accuracy and reliability of flow visualization images can be achieved.車両の低燃費化に向け,換気ロスを低減した内外気2層送風機を量産化した.2層化の実現にはファンの小型化が必要であるが,背反として翼周りの剥離域が拡大し性能が低下するといった課題がある.この剥離域の低減のためには回転翼周りの流れの可視化が有効であり,今回,翼周りの流れを高分解能で解析する技術を報告する.
